DEVELOPMENT OF A PROCEDURE FOR THE ANALYSIS OF LOAD DISTRIBUTION, STRESSES AND TRANSMISSION ERROR OF STRAIGHT BEVEL GEARS

Marambedu, Karthikeyan Ramesh

Abstract Details

2009, Master of Science, Ohio State University, Mechanical Engineering.
The thesis aims to develop a procedure for the creating of geometry and analysis of straight bevel gears. The gear geometry is generated from standard AGMA equations that use Tregold’s approximation to create planar involute teeth. Contact lines are based on the rolling action of the pitch cones and a finite element model is used to compute the compliance of the straight bevel gear pair. The program analyzes the gear pair for the transmission error and the load distribution and may be used to evaluate the contact stresses. The effect of the microgeometry modifications on the model is studied to optimize the contact pattern and noise excitations. The program results are compared with the results from the finite element gear analysis software, CALYX.
